Alec Jeffreys - Personal Life

Personal Life

Jeffreys met his future wife, Sue, in a youth club in the centre of Luton, Bedfordshire before he became a university student. Jeffreys married Sue (née Miles) on 28 August 1971, and they have two daughters, born in 1979 and 1983. Their two daughters were still very young and growing up when Jeffreys' work life became hectic for the two or three years following his genetic fingerprinting breakthrough.
